Longevity comes from the layers you can't see. A flat, properly prepared substrate, correct mortar coverage behind every tile, an uncoupling membrane to absorb substrate movement, movement joints per TCNA guidance, and proper waterproofing in wet areas are what keep tile from cracking or coming loose. We build to TCNA and ANSI standards on every job.

We start by flattening the substrate, then use the correct trowel and mortar for the tile size to achieve full coverage. Careful back-buttering, leveling systems where appropriate, and constant checking keep lippage — the uneven ridge between tiles — within tight tolerances. With large-format tile especially, substrate flatness is everything.
